American Alloy Steel, Inc is currently searching for a reliable team player to fill the open position of an Experienced Overhead Crane Operator in our Houston, TX Corporate office!
In this role you will operate an overhead crane in order to properly load and unload steel burning tables, as well as move inventory around the operations area for efficient production.
- Generally responsible for completing basic, routine tasks with detailed instructions.
- Responsible for locating, retrieving, and/or returning material to designated areas using motorized material handling equipment such as a crane.
- Positions work pieces to be processed securely on a variety of machines using a crane.
- Pulls and assembles orders based on reviewing work/shipping orders or other documentation.
- Tags material for proper identification and completes all required documentation.
- Moves material from receiving or production areas to storage or to other designated areas.
- May operate a yard truck for the purpose of loading and unloading trailers.
- Maintains work area in a clean, safe, and orderly condition.
- Sorts and places material on rack, shelves, or in bins according to predetermined sequence such as size, type, or product code.
- Spot checks on inventory, completes daily and/or ad hoc checks for proper tagging of material, as directed.
- Reports any irregularities to supervisor for direction.
- Restocks material.
- May occasionally drive motor vehicle (non-DOT truck) for local deliveries and parts pick-ups.
- Responsible for adhering to/ensuring compliance with applicable safety and quality standards.
